I’ve used separate affidavits for the two witnesses several times when I needed to get an affidavit after the fact.  The court didn’t have an issue with it.

That’s probably much simpler that having both of them sign one affidavit.

We have a client whose legally competent mother signed a handwritten will with two witness signatures, not notarized.

The will does not name anyone as PR, so also does not mention serving without bond and the request for non-intervention powers. On top of waivers from the two other beneficiaries (her brothers), I assume we use the PR, Bond, and Nonintervention Powers provisions of the intestate petition, correct? Also we wouldn't need to request a hearing if we obtained the waivers, correct? If we do, what would be suggested language for a hearing?

The witnesses are willing to sign an affidavit of subscribing witnesses. One is out-of-state, however. Can the signatures and notary blocks be signed separately on separate pages? Or would one witness have to get the document signed and notarized and then sent to the second witness for signature and notarization? (Or would neither of these options work - would they both need to sign at once with the same notary?)
